#a61d01 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a61d01 is composed of 65.1% red, 11.4%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.5% magenta, 99.4%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 10.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 32.7%. #a61d01 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3a02 with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

● #a61d01 color description : Dark red.
The hexadecimal color #a61d01 has RGB values of R:166, G:29,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.99,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10886401.
